I just read a few reviews of Umberto Lenzi's giallo Knife on Ice and the only official releases which seems to be available is the US and Japanese DVD. The US is non-anamorphic with bad quality, the Japanese has a nice print but its also non-anamorphic.
I think about 99% of us who likes to watch movies has a widescreen TV so these releases are just not acceptable.

I think Shameless should consider releasing this!

It wasn't MYA who released Knife of Ice, but the grey-market outfit WHAM! USA, Dem.

I too would like to see the film get a proper remastered anamorphic release. Lenzi has a reputation as being a bit of a sleazy director after Cannibal Ferox, but when watching his older gialli (Spasmo, Seven Blood Stained Orchids etc.) you realise how much talent he has.

Also, the Japanese version of Knife of Ice was improperly translated on the cover, so is actually called Ice of Knife! ;)
